Microelectronic circuits are an essential part of modern electronics, and understanding their design and analysis is crucial for students and professionals in the field. One of the most popular textbooks for learning microelectronic circuits is "Microelectronic Circuits" by Adel S. Sedra and Kenneth C. Smith. The 5th edition of this book is widely used in universities and colleges worldwide, and it provides a comprehensive introduction to the subject.
